What is a Cash Casino Online?
A cash casino online refers to platforms that allow users to gamble using real money. Players can deposit funds, wager them on various games, and withdraw their winnings.

Challenges Faced by Cash Casinos
While cash casinos offer many benefits, they also face several challenges:
- Regulatory Issues: Compliance with various laws and regulations across regions.
- Fraud Prevention: Ensuring the safety and security of transactions.
- Market Competitiveness: Staying ahead in a saturated market of online gaming.
